Neil Young:

Everybody Knows This Is Nowhere (1969)

After The Gold Rush (1970)

Harvest (1972)

Depending on your point of view, you could round out the four with Neil Young (1969) on the front end or with Time Fades Away (1973) on the back end. (I don't count the Journey Through The Past soundtrack as it was by all accounts a Warner/Reprise scam on Neil.) You could also add CSNY's Deja Vu (1970) or Four Way Street (1971).

More than that, you could certainly argue that the run of great albums continues through On The Beach (1974) and Tonight's The Night (1975) and Zuma (1975).
